It’s been a sorry night for Russian clubs in the UEFA Cup. Holders Zenit and former winners CSKA have both been knocked out at the last 16 stage.
Zenit won 1-0 on the night in St Petersburg. Anatoly Tymoshuk gave the Russians some hope with a goal just before half-time. But they couldn’t get the vital second. And it’s Udinese who go through 2-1 on aggregate after their victory in the first leg.
Also going no further are 2005 winners CSKA Moscow. They lost 2-0 in Ukraine to Shakhtar Donetsk on Thursday night, going out 2-1 on aggregate.
Fernandinho scored from the spot in the middle of the second, while Luiz Adriano got the other.
